Many of us grew up with a reductionist view that the gospel is solely about the death, burial, and resurrection of Jesus. While these are central to the gospel message, we expand the definition by exploring Jesus’ own words in Mark 1, verses 14-15, where He proclaims, “The kingdom of God has come near.” We explore how the death, burial, and resurrection of Jesus are not separate from the coming of the kingdom but are the very means by which God’s kingdom breaks into our world. This kingdom is a present reality that transforms our lives here and now, offering us new life, hope, and purpose. This conversation challenges us to move beyond a limited understanding, celebrating the gospel as both the victory over sin and death and the announcement of a new way of living.
